What does Gelina mean and where does it come from?
Gelina (Γελίνα) is a name used in Greek and Albanian cultures, often connoting elements of beauty associated with light and the moon. It hints at qualities of serenity and grace. The name is less common but appreciated for its ethereal quality. There may be variations like Gelina in other cultures,

The story of Gelina
Gelina is a relatively modern name, first appearing in US records in 2002. With 52 total births recorded, Gelina remains relatively uncommon. The name has grown more popular over time, rising from #18362 in 2005 to #16062 in 2021.
